Output c50e6ca1f33669455dddb4b0ed033860af623e9d93367e9135453bfffd7ec4d4:44

value
1003998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bc0a4b4780cc47f4ef5fc049c494f5d819a4a52 OP_EQUAL
address
34DkwpW1oqWtUF7mRu9ette8QevX7A38fz
transaction
c50e6ca1f33669455dddb4b0ed033860af623e9d93367e9135453bfffd7ec4d4
confirmations
209308
spent
true